Symptoms

  • •Check engine light illuminated
  • •Engine stalling or hesitating
  • •Poor acceleration response
  • •Rough idling or misfiring
  • •Decreased fuel efficiency
  • •Unusual noises from the engine during acceleration

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Park the vehicle on a level surface and engage the parking brake.
  • Disconnect the battery to ensure electrical safety while working on components.
2. Inspect and Replace Air Filter
  • Tools Required: Screwdriver, replacement air filter
  • Open the air intake housing by removing the screws.
  • Take out the old air filter and inspect it for dirt or damage.
  • Install the new air filter, ensuring it fits snugly in the housing.
  • Reassemble the air intake housing and secure it with screws.
3. Fuel System Check
  • Tools Required: Fuel pressure gauge
  • Locate the fuel rail test port and connect the fuel pressure gauge.
  • Turn on the ignition without starting the engine to check the fuel pressure.
  • If the pressure is below specifications, consider replacing the fuel pump or fuel filter.
4. Ignition System Inspection
  • Tools Required: Socket set, multimeter
  • Remove the engine cover (if applicable) to access the ignition coils.
  • Disconnect the ignition coils and inspect for cracks or corrosion.
  • Use a multimeter to test the resistance of the spark plugs and ignition coils.
  • Replace any faulty components as necessary.
5. Exhaust System Inspection
  • Tools Required: Jack and jack stands, exhaust system inspection mirror
  • Safely lift the vehicle using a jack and jack stands.
  • Inspect the exhaust system, focusing on the catalytic converter for any signs of blockage or damage.
  • If a clog is found, replace the catalytic converter per manufacturer specifications.
6. Sensor Testing
  • Tools Required: Multimeter
  • Locate the TPS and MAF sensor connectors.
  • Use a multimeter to check the voltage signals while the throttle is operated.
  • Replace any sensors that are out of specification according to the manufacturer's guidelines.
